How We Handle AC Installation in Yorkville

From quote to first cooling cycle, the process is simple:

1. Assess the house, not just the box

The quote starts with a walk through your actual home — measuring the load, checking duct capacity and electrical, scoping the pad location — because equipment picked off a square-footage chart is how houses end up clammy in July.

2. Clear options in writing

Good, better, best — real model numbers, real efficiency ratings, real prices, with financing options laid out if you want them. Ask any Yorkville customer who has watched us work.

3. Clean, careful install day

Old equipment hauled away, new condenser set level, line set pressure-tested and evacuated properly, charge weighed in, drain and electrical done right. Floors protected the whole time.

4. Commissioning and walkthrough

The job is not done until the instruments say so: airflow, temperature split, and refrigerant readings all verified, warranty registered in your name, and a walkthrough of the thermostat and filter so you know your own system. We hold that line on every job in Kendall County.

Mistakes Worth Avoiding

The classic missteps in AC replacement:

  • Replacing the condenser only and mismatching the indoor coil — efficiency and warranty both suffer
  • Choosing purely on price without itemization; the spread usually hides install quality, not generosity (more common here than you would think)
  • Accepting phone quotes; a real quote requires seeing the house and the ductwork — the call we get most from Yorkville
  • Skipping commissioning — an uncommissioned install quietly gives back the efficiency you paid for
  • Buying on tonnage ('bigger is better') — oversized ACs short-cycle and leave homes clammy

Should I replace the furnace at the same time as the AC?

If the furnace is also past the 12–15 year mark, usually yes — the indoor coil sits on the furnace, the blower drives the AC's airflow, and doing both at once saves duplicate labor. That is also where the $350 full-system special applies. If the furnace is young and healthy, we will say so.

Will a new system actually lower my bills?

Stepping up from a tired 8–10 SEER unit to modern equipment cuts real money off cooling season — but only if the install delivers the rating. Charge, airflow, and duct sealing decide that, which is why our commissioning is done with gauges, not glances.

What size air conditioner does my house need?

The honest answer requires looking at the house — square footage, insulation, window load, and duct capacity. Oversizing is the most common install mistake in Kendall County: the system cools fast but never runs long enough to pull humidity out, so the house feels clammy.
